Main laws of influence of stress ratio on fatigue crack growth rate in the material of railway axles were revealed and statistical distributions of characteristics of cyclic crack’s resistance for steel were determined. The technique of modelling of fatigue crack growth in the material of railway axle under regular and random loading was developed, taking into account statistical characteristics of mechanical properties. It gives the ability to obtain statistical distribution of final crack depth for the given number of loading cycles and the distribution of lifetime for the given before final crack depth.
